Output 667258eed16cd8e52a84b004ecc0ab1ec831a6b992d5a3c73989073156cd3fa0:14

value
3132000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a1637a784c860c918de318c4d758d0f97b03842 OP_EQUAL
address
MBjhEBLensBxwJ8fc4DuxfcSmkjtqoVVrt
transaction
667258eed16cd8e52a84b004ecc0ab1ec831a6b992d5a3c73989073156cd3fa0
spent
true